Записи с меткой «Thunar»

flash logo 300x195 Убивалка флеша

Речь пойдет о создании удобной кнопочки, которая убивает процесс.
Зачем она в принципе нужна ?
А затем, что у флеша на моём компе есть одна особенность — после 12-30 часов его работы, он зависает в плане звука.
Если быть более точным, то он берёт кусок текста размером в 0.5 секунды и крутит его по кругу пока не убьёшь процесс флеша или не закроешь браузер.
Поэтому я сделал костыль, который решает эту маленькую неприятность, убивая флеш, а после перезагрузки страницы флеш опять работает.
Прочитать остальную часть записи »

tt twitter big4 Убивалка флеша tt digg big4 Убивалка флеша tt facebook big4 Убивалка флеша tt gmail big4 Убивалка флеша tt myspace big4 Убивалка флеша tt reddit big4 Убивалка флеша

Сегодня я решил написать ещё одну заметку связанную с Thunar.
А именно, мой скрипт с помощью которого можно загружать изображения на хостинг изображений в пару кликов.
Как добавить этот скрипт в контекстное меню файлового менеджера, вы можете прочесть в заметке «Плюшки в контекстном меню Thunar«.
И так, для работы скрипта нужно создать директорию, я создал скритую директорию «/home/%USERNAME%/.tools/gyazo/load_img».
После этого нужно в директорию /home/%USERNAME%/.tools/gyazo/, положить файл который можно взять здесь: http://zalil.ru/32685907 .

А в директорию «/home/%USERNAME%/.tools/gyazo/load_img» нужно положить файл start.pl.
И забить вот таким текстом:

#!/usr/bin/perl -w

use lib '/home/%USERNAME%/.tools/gyazo/';
use Gyazo;
use strict;

my $proxy = undef;
my $time = time();
my $image = shift or warn 'You don\'t push image!'."\n" and exit;

if ($proxy) {
if (Gyazo::set_proxy($proxy)) {
print '[Proxy] -> ['.$proxy."]\n";
} else {
print 'Cent set PROXY'."\n";
exit;
}
}

if (Gyazo::set_id($time)) {
print '[ID] -> ['.$time."]\n";
} else {
print 'Cent set ID'."\n";
exit;
}

my $link = Gyazo::img_up($image);

if ($link) {
print "Image loaded ok!\n";
system('notify-send "Screen" "'.$link.'"');

system("echo \"$link\"|xclip -selection clipboard -i");

} else {
print "Image loaded ERROR!\n";
system('notify-send "Screen" "ERROR!"');
}

И дать этому скрипту права на исполнение.
В меню добавляем команду «/home/shok/.tools/gyazo/load_img/start.pl %f», и радуемся =)
Должны быть предустановлены утилиты notify-send, xclip.
Юзайте на здоровье.

tt twitter big4 Загрузка картинок на Gyazo, прямо из Thunar tt digg big4 Загрузка картинок на Gyazo, прямо из Thunar tt facebook big4 Загрузка картинок на Gyazo, прямо из Thunar tt gmail big4 Загрузка картинок на Gyazo, прямо из Thunar tt myspace big4 Загрузка картинок на Gyazo, прямо из Thunar tt reddit big4 Загрузка картинок на Gyazo, прямо из Thunar

c50ae11ac4626b22190f2e26cd5deab6 Плюшки в контекстном меню Thunar

Предисловие.

С недавнего времени мне стало довольно часто нужно склеевать текстовые файлы, а так же удалять из этих файлов дубликаты.
Я долгое время делал всё из терминала, но когда юзаешь менеджер файлов, то это не удобно постоянно открывать терминал в нужной папке, и делать пару тех же самых команд.
А если что то делать лень — то тут есть место для автоматизации:D
Я использую файловый менеджер thunar, потому опишу как добаить пункты именно в его меню.
Прочитать остальную часть записи »

tt twitter big4 Плюшки в контекстном меню Thunar tt digg big4 Плюшки в контекстном меню Thunar tt facebook big4 Плюшки в контекстном меню Thunar tt gmail big4 Плюшки в контекстном меню Thunar tt myspace big4 Плюшки в контекстном меню Thunar tt reddit big4 Плюшки в контекстном меню Thunar

RSS-подписка NIG Twitter-подписка NIG

Метки
Супер Pixel